  • Patent number: 11320917
    Abstract: A touch sensitive audio-visual input/output device comprising an internal core comprising a controller, the controller associated with at least one processor and at least one memory store, at least one light emitter associated with the controller, at least one audio output component associated with the controller, at least one actuator provided relative to the housing and associated with the controller and configured to transmit touch inputs to the controller to control operation of the device, and a flexible, translucent outer casing for at least partially enclosing the internal core.
    Type: Grant
    Filed: October 8, 2019
    Date of Patent: May 3, 2022
    Assignee: Kano Computing Limited
    Inventors: Alex Klein, Bruno Schillinger, Ted Wood, Kemal Dervish, Elliot Schneiderman, Peter Griffith, Chaithrika Urmi Subrahmanya, Vaish Sathe, James Hicks, Gabriel Gabor, Ben Supper, Dan Love

  • Publication number: 20210096639
    Abstract: A control input device for a linked system comprising: a plurality of proximity sensors provided evenly spaced around a ring defined on a common sensor platform, each proximity sensor operable to determine the relative proximity of any objects within a detection zone associated with the proximity sensor and output a proximity signal in response; a core unit operable to receive proximity signals from each proximity sensor and output a directional signal in response thereto; a communication unit operable to communicate the directional signal to the linked system; and one or more illumination units associated with each proximity sensor, wherein the one or more illumination units associated with each proximity sensor are operated in response to the proximity signal output by the associated proximity sensor to indicate directionality of a motion relative to the plurality of sensors.
    Type: Application
    Filed: September 25, 2020
    Publication date: April 1, 2021
    Inventors: Alex Klein, Bruno Schillinger, Ted Wood, Kemal Dervish, Elliot Schneiderman, Peter Griffith, Chaithrika Urmi Subrahmanya, Vaish Sathe, James Hicks, Gabriel Gabor, Ben Supper, Dan Love
